Job Summary

GateWay Community College is seeking a collaborative, student-focused, and detail-oriented Fiscal Technician Senior to join the College Business Services team. This position provides a broad range of moderately complex fiscal, cashiering, customer service, and administrative support services in a fast-paced, student-facing environment within Student Business Services (SBS).

The Fiscal Technician Senior serves as a primary frontline resource for students, faculty, staff, vendors, and community members by delivering exceptional customer service and support related to student accounts, cashiering operations, payment processing, and enrollment-related financial transactions. Responsibilities include collecting, posting, reconciling, and reviewing financial transactions; maintaining accurate fiscal and student account records; assisting with financial aid refund processing; preparing daily cash summaries; monitoring account activity within the Student Information System (SIS); and ensuring compliance with college, district, state, and federal regulations.

This position works closely with Enrollment Services departments, including Admissions and Records, Financial Aid, Advisement, and Testing, to support student success, operational efficiency, and the integrity of student financial records. The Fiscal Technician Senior also provides operational and administrative support related to cash handling, fiscal compliance, reporting, and daily business office operations while assisting with support coverage across two (2) GateWay Business Services locations as needed.

Essential Functions

40% - Student Business Services Operations and Customer Support: Serve as a primary frontline customer service contact for students, faculty, staff, community members and vendors through Student Business Services (SBS) in person, by phone, and via email. Perform daily cashiering and student account support functions, including opening and closing cashier registers; collecting, posting, and reconciling payments; preparing daily cash summaries; conducting student outreach regarding payment options, secured funding, and enrollment status; coordinating enrollment cancellations for nonpayment; and responding to student account inquiries while ensuring compliance with college, district, state, and federal regulations.

30% - Student Account Review and Enrollment Services Support: Review and monitor student accounts for accuracy within the Student Information System (SIS), including tuition charges, course fees, financial aid transactions, and other account activity. Research, identify, and report discrepancies to management to maintain the integrity of student accounts for the College and District. Establish and maintain collaborative cross-departmental relationships with Admissions and Records, Financial Aid, Advisement, Testing, and other Enrollment Services areas to support student success and operational efficiency. Work closely with Financial Aid to assist in processing of financial aid refunds and disbursements and monitor Maricopa Student Refund Program files and related reporting systems, including ERS, SIS, and NelNet, to ensure accurate and timely processing.

20% - Fiscal Records and Compliance Support: Interpret and communicate college and district policies, procedures, and payment requirements to students, faculty, staff, and community members. Maintain, review, and process fiscal records and financial transactions while ensuring compliance with applicable policies, procedures, and cash-handling standards.

10% - Operational and Administrative Support: Perform duties commensurate with the level of the position to support efficient operations within the Student Business Services office. Provide operational, administrative, cash handling, and financial compliance support to ensure customer service standards, reporting requirements, and daily business operations are maintained effectively; perform other duties as assigned within the scope and classification of the position.

The Clery Act is a Federal law requiring United States Colleges and Universities to disclose information about crime on and around their campuses. Crime reporting data for each of the Maricopa Community Colleges, as required under the Clery Act, is available at this link Clery Act.
